Recorded on November 18, 2020. On December 1, the new Federal Rule 30(b)(6) amendment went into effect. Be prepared to navigate the new procedural requirements. Understand what happens if your opponent now objects to your notice. What do you do? What are the legal standards that now apply? Understand how the rulemaking process impacted the way you craft the notice, the organization’s duty to prepare, the scope of inquiry, and the law of binding effect.
